Understanding the Need for Flushing

What is Flushing?

Flushing refers to pouring a large volume of water through the soil in your containers to wash away excess salts, nutrients, and mineral buildup. Over time, fertilizers and tap water can cause salts and minerals to accumulate in the soil. This accumulation can lead to harmful conditions for plants such as:

  • Nutrient imbalances: Too much of certain nutrients can lock out others, preventing plants from absorbing what they need.
  • Root damage: Excess salts can dehydrate roots by drawing moisture away from them.
  • Soil pH shifts: Mineral buildup can alter the soil’s pH, affecting nutrient availability.
  • Reduced plant growth: Stressed roots lead to weak growth, yellowing leaves, and reduced flowering or fruiting.

In container gardens, these problems are more common than in-ground gardens because the confined space limits natural flushing by rainwater.

Why Does Salt Buildup Occur?

Most fertilizers contain soluble salts such as nitrates, potassium, and phosphorus. When you water your container garden regularly without flushing it out, these salts remain in the soil after water evaporates or drains away. Additionally:

  • Tap water often contains minerals like calcium and magnesium which accumulate over time.
  • Frequent fertilizing without leaching causes salts to concentrate near roots.
  • Poor drainage or compacted soil reduces salt removal by natural means.

Salt buildup is especially common in containers with limited drainage or those grown indoors where rainwater is absent.

Signs Your Container Garden Needs Flushing

Before performing a flush, it helps to identify whether your plants are suffering from salt stress. Look for these symptoms:

  • Leaf burn or tip scorch: Brown or yellow edges on leaves.
  • Wilting despite moist soil: Roots may be damaged by salt rather than lacking water.
  • Slow growth or stunted plants: Nutrient uptake is impaired.
  • White crust on soil surface or pot edges: Visible salt deposits.
  • Leaf drop or poor flowering/fruiting

If you notice one or more of these signs, it’s a good indication that flushing would benefit your plants.

How to Flush Container Gardens Properly

Performing a flush correctly ensures optimal removal of excess salts without overwatering or damaging your plants.

Step 1: Choose the Right Time

Flush when:

  • Nutrient buildup symptoms appear.
  • After several weeks of regular fertilization (typically every 4-6 weeks).
  • Before switching fertilizer regimens or during repotting.
  • During cooler parts of the day such as early morning or late afternoon to avoid heat stress.

Avoid flushing during drought stress or when soil is extremely dry as rapid wetting can shock roots.

Step 2: Prepare Your Containers

Make sure containers have adequate drainage holes. If drainage is poor, consider repotting with fresh soil because flushing requires good drainage.

Place pots outdoors if possible or over a surface that can handle excess water runoff. If indoors, use trays but empty them regularly.

Step 3: Water Thoroughly

Use room temperature water free of chlorine if possible (rainwater or filtered water is ideal). Slowly pour water onto the soil surface until it runs freely out of the container’s drainage holes.

Aim to use about 10-20% more water than the volume of the container’s soil. For example, if you have a 5-gallon pot, flush with approximately 6 gallons of water.

This ensures deep saturation and thorough washing of salts beyond the root zone.

Step 4: Allow Drainage

Let all excess water drain completely before returning pots to their usual location. Avoid leaving pots sitting in standing water as this can cause root rot.

Step 5: Repeat if Necessary

For heavily salted soils showing persistent problems, repeat flushing after several days once soil has dried somewhat but still moist. Multiple flushes may be required especially in older containers.

Additional Tips for Maintaining Healthy Container Gardens

Flushing alone won’t solve all problems unless combined with other best practices in container gardening:

Use Quality Potting Mix

Start with high-quality potting mixes formulated for containers rather than garden soil. These mixes have better aeration and drainage which reduce salt buildup risk.

Avoid reusing old potting mix without refreshing as accumulated salts and pathogens may persist.

Fertilize Appropriately

Follow recommended fertilizer rates carefully:

  • Avoid over-fertilizing which leads to salt buildup.
  • Use slow-release fertilizers that release nutrients gradually.
  • Consider organic fertilizers which tend to build up fewer harmful salts.
  • Adjust fertilization frequency based on plant growth stages.

Ensure Proper Drainage

Containers must have multiple drainage holes. Elevate pots slightly using pot feet or bricks to prevent waterlogging.

Regularly check that drainage holes are not clogged with roots or debris.

Monitor Water Quality

If tap water is hard (high mineral content), consider using filtered or rainwater for irrigation and flushing.

Test your water occasionally for pH and mineral content especially if you notice salt-related symptoms repeatedly.

Repot Periodically

Every 1-2 years repot container plants into fresh media to reduce old salt accumulation and provide room for root growth.

Prune roots gently while repotting and discard old soil responsibly.

Mulch Surface Soil

A layer of organic mulch like bark chips reduces evaporation at the surface which helps prevent mineral salt crusts forming visibly on topsoil.

Observe Plant Health Regularly

Routine inspections help catch nutrient deficiencies or salt stress early before damage becomes severe.

Keep a gardening journal logging fertilization schedules, watering habits, and any symptoms noted for reference.

Common Mistakes to Avoid When Flushing Container Gardens

While flushing is beneficial when done right, improper techniques may harm your plants:

  • Over-flushing too often: Excessive watering can leach away essential nutrients causing deficiencies.
  • Flushing during drought stress: Wetting dry soils suddenly can shock roots.
  • Ignoring drainage: Without proper drainage flushing will saturate roots leading to rot.
  • Using cold water: Cold water can stress roots; use room temperature instead.
  • Not following up: After flushing some supplementation with light fertilization may be required once plants recover.
